Essential Interview Questions For Airborne Sensor Specialist
1. What is the role of an Airborne Sensor Specialist?
- Operate and maintain airborne sensors used for data collection
- Interpret sensor data and provide analysis to support decision-making
- Calibrate and troubleshoot sensors to ensure accurate data acquisition
- Collaborate with pilots and mission coordinators to plan and execute data collection flights
- Train and supervise other sensor specialists
2. Describe the different types of airborne sensors you have experience with.
Radar Sensors
- Synthetic Aperture Radar (SAR)
- Moving Target Indicator (MTI)
- Ground Moving Target Indicator (GMTI)
Electro-Optical Sensors
- Multispectral Imagers
- Hyperspectral Imagers
- Thermal Imagers
3. What are the key technical challenges involved in operating airborne sensors?
- Ensuring accurate data acquisition in various environmental conditions
- Integrating sensors with aircraft systems and maintaining compatibility
- Managing data storage and transmission in real-time
- Developing calibration and maintenance procedures to ensure sensor performance
- Interpreting and analyzing sensor data using complex algorithms
4. How do you ensure the quality and accuracy of sensor data?
- Regular calibration and validation of sensors
- Development and implementation of quality control procedures
- Analysis of sensor data for anomalies and errors
- Cross-referencing data from multiple sensors to verify accuracy
- Collaboration with data analysts and end-users to evaluate data quality
5. What is the importance of understanding sensor data formats and standards?
- Ensures compatibility and exchange of data between different systems
- Facilitates data processing and analysis using specialized software
- Maintains data integrity and prevents data loss or corruption
- Supports collaboration and data sharing with other organizations
- Complies with industry regulations and standards
6. Describe your experience in troubleshooting and repairing airborne sensors.
- Diagnose sensor malfunctions using specialized equipment and techniques
- Identify and replace faulty components
- Perform adjustments and calibrations to restore sensor performance
- Document repair procedures and provide technical support
- Collaborate with engineers and manufacturers to resolve complex issues
7. How do you stay up-to-date with the latest developments in airborne sensor technology?
- Attend industry conferences and exhibitions
- Read technical journals and research papers
- Participate in training programs and workshops
- Network with other sensor specialists and professionals
- Monitor advancements in satellite technology, artificial intelligence, and data analytics
8. What are the ethical considerations involved in the use of airborne sensors?
- Respecting privacy and confidentiality of individuals
- Avoiding misuse of sensor data for surveillance or discriminatory purposes
- Adhering to regulations and laws regarding data collection and use
- Balancing the need for data collection with the potential impact on society
- Promoting transparency and accountability in the use of airborne sensors

Key Job Responsibilities
Airborne Sensor Specialists are responsible for the operation and maintenance of airborne sensor systems used in surveillance, reconnaissance, and scientific research missions. Their key responsibilities include:
1. Mission Planning and Preparation
Involved in planning and preparing for airborne sensor missions, including identifying mission objectives, determining sensor configurations, and coordinating with mission crew and support personnel.
- Analyze mission requirements and determine appropriate sensor configurations to meet objectives.
- Coordinate with pilots, navigators, and other crew members to ensure safe and efficient mission execution.
2. System Operation and Maintenance
Operate and maintain airborne sensor systems, including radar, electro-optical, infrared, and other sensors, to collect data and imagery.
- Monitor sensor performance, identify and troubleshoot any issues, and perform necessary repairs and maintenance.
- Ensure that sensor systems are calibrated and functioning properly to provide accurate and reliable data.
3. Data Analysis and Interpretation
Analyze and interpret data collected by airborne sensors, using specialized software and techniques.
- Extract relevant information from data, such as target identification, terrain mapping, and environmental monitoring.
- Present findings to mission crew, analysts, and other stakeholders in a clear and concise manner.
4. Training and Supervision
Provide training and supervision to other personnel involved in airborne sensor operations.
- Develop and deliver training programs on sensor system operation, maintenance, and data analysis.
- Supervise and mentor junior Airborne Sensor Specialists, providing guidance and support.
Interview Tips
To ace an interview for an Airborne Sensor Specialist position, it is important to prepare thoroughly and demonstrate your skills and knowledge. Here are some tips:
1. Research the Company and Position
Thoroughly research the company and the specific position you are applying for. This will help you understand the company’s mission, culture, and the specific responsibilities of the role.
- Visit the company’s website, read industry publications, and connect with current or former employees on LinkedIn.
- Review the job description carefully and identify the key skills and experience required.
2. Highlight Your Technical Expertise
Airborne Sensor Specialists require a strong foundation in technical skills related to airborne sensor systems. Be prepared to discuss your experience with:
- Radar, electro-optical, infrared, and other sensor technologies.
- Data acquisition, processing, and analysis techniques.
- Calibration and maintenance of airborne sensor systems.
3. Showcase Your Analytical and Problem-Solving Skills
Airborne Sensor Specialists are required to analyze and interpret data, and solve problems related to sensor system operation and data collection. Be prepared to provide examples of:
- Your ability to extract meaningful insights from complex data.
- Your experience in troubleshooting and solving problems with airborne sensor systems.
4. Emphasize Your Teamwork and Communication Skills
Airborne Sensor Specialists work as part of a team and need to communicate effectively with other crew members, analysts, and stakeholders. Be prepared to discuss:
- Your experience working in a team environment and contributing to mission success.
- Your ability to communicate technical information clearly and concisely to both technical and non-technical audiences.
